What are the best practices for securing API endpoints against unauthorized access?

Securing API endpoints against unauthorized access involves implementing robust authentication and authorization mechanisms, along with other security controls to protect data integrity and confidentiality. Adopting frameworks such as OWASP API Security Top 10 can help guide the implementation of these practices.
Example Concept: To secure API endpoints, implement OAuth 2.0 for robust authentication and authorization, ensuring that only authenticated users can access the API. Use rate limiting to prevent abuse, and enforce HTTPS to encrypt data in transit. Regularly update and patch API components, and perform security testing to identify vulnerabilities. Additionally, implement logging and monitoring to detect and respond to unauthorized access attempts.
Additional Comment:
- Ensure API keys are stored securely and rotated regularly.
- Use JSON Web Tokens (JWT) for stateless authentication where appropriate.
- Implement input validation to prevent injection attacks.
- Consider using API gateways for centralized security management.
- Regularly review and update access controls and permissions.
